  1. From the BsAs Herald:

     

    ‘Blue’ falls 9 cents, gap with official rate moves from 48% to 3%

     

    After the currency controls lifting announced yesterday by Macri’s economic team, the “blue” dollar is still trading although with low demand.

     

    Through the so called “arbolitos” in the city, the parallel exchange rate was offered nine cents lower than Wednesday’s closing price at 14.48 pesos, virtually eliminating the gap with the official rate which narrowed from 48 percent yesterday to 3.4 percent today.

     

    The difference between both exchange rates was attractive for savers who bought greenbacks at the official price and sold them at a higher price in the informal market.
